Migraine Headache During Pregnancy – 6 Fast-Acting Home Remedies to Reduce Pain

There is a correlation between hormones and migraine, which is why more women are prone to getting the . If you have a migraine headache during , try these home remedies.

6 Remedies for Migraine During

Cold compress – When a cold towel is applied to the head, it can help to ease the of a migraine headache during pregnancy. This method can be used for a while until the headache subsides.

Cold shower – Taking a cold shower is an effective way for pregnant women to get rid of migraine headaches. The cold water sends a signal to the brain which then helps to reduce or eliminate the pain.

Take a nap – Many pregnant women find that taking a short nap helps alleviate their migraine headaches. When the body is at rest, it is able to relax and this often leads to the pain dissipating.

Exercise – Exercises that are safe for your unborn child can help get rid of a migraine headache. Exercise increases circulation, which aids in easing the pain of this severe headache.

Meditation – Pregnant women can take a yoga or tai chi class if they have an annoying migraine that won’t go away. Meditation can help reduce the pain and intensity of a migraine.

Avoid fatigue – Pregnant women can get tired more easily than women who aren’t pregnant, so it’s important to try to avoid anything that could lead to extra stress or fatigue. If you can do this, then you’re much less likely to experience migraines during pregnancy.

If you’re looking for a way to get rid of your migraine without resorting to medication, there are several at-home remedies that can help. Natural methods like essential oils and cold compresses can be effective in alleviating migraine symptoms.
